Automation Architecture Layers

True enterprise automation requires strict separation of concerns. We construct isolated layers to ensure security and fault tolerance:

  1. Event Ingestion Layer: Webhooks, SQS queues, and API Gateways catch the initial signal (e.g., a massive B2B invoice creation).
  2. Validation & Routing Layer: Serverless Edge functions validate the payload schema against strict Zod definitions to prevent SQL injection or malformed data states.
  3. Execution Layer: The core business logic fires. Custom state machines dynamically query downstream databases, execute the workload, and handle required exponential backoffs if a third party API (like Stripe or Shippo) fails.

What is the architectural difference between standard API integration and RPA?expand_more
APIs represent programmatic, structured code-to-code communication. It's clean and predictable. RPA (Robotic Process Automation) is typically used when APIs do not exist; it programmatically drives a graphical user interface (like clicking buttons natively) acting literally as a digital robot user.
